Mesa Grande Academy and Orange squared off in some playoff action on Thursday, but Mesa Grande Academy had to settle for second. They lost 22-1 to the Orange Panthers. The result shouldn't come as a shock considering that's the fewest runs Mesa Grande Academy has scored all season.
Mesa Grande Academy saw three different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Bailey Bender, who scored a run and stole three bases while going 2-for-2.
On Orange's side, SCARLETT POITRA made a big impact while hitting and pitching. She looked comfortable on the mound, striking out ten batters over five innings while giving up just one earned run off four hits (and only one walk). POITRA was also big at the plate, scoring a run and stealing a base while getting on base in three of her five plate appearances.
In other batting news, Orange got a massive performance out of SARAI JIMENEZ, who went 3-for-3 with four RBI, two runs, and two doubles. Another player making a difference was LEANN VELASQUEZ, who scored four runs and stole a base while getting on base in all five of her plate appearances.
Mesa Grande Academy has traveled a rocky road recently having lost four of their last five games, which put a noticeable dent in their 8-6 record this season. As for Orange, they now have a winning record of 10-9.
Mesa Grande Academy does not have any more games scheduled as of now. As for Orange, they will square off against Temecula Prep at 3:15 p.m. on Tuesday. Both teams will come into the match having just posted big wins, so someone is set to suffer a big change in fortunes.
